1. The Evolution of Poker

Poker, a game of skill, strategy, and chance, has been a staple of casinos and social gatherings for centuries. Its origins are shrouded in mystery, with some historians tracing it back to the 17th century. From its humble beginnings in Europe, poker has evolved into a global phenomenon, captivating players with its complexity and allure.

3. The Introduction of Video Poker

Enter video poker, a game that revolutionized the way poker is played. By combining the strategic elements of poker with the convenience of a slot machine, video poker became an instant hit. The introduction of video poker in casinos allowed players to enjoy the excitement of poker without the need for a dealer or a full table of opponents.

4. Comparing Traditional and Video Poker

While traditional poker and video poker share the same roots, they differ significantly in several aspects. Traditional poker requires a dealer, a full table of players, and a certain level of social interaction. On the other hand, video poker is a solitary experience, where players compete against the machine.

7. The Psychology of Poker

The psychology of poker is a fascinating subject. In traditional poker, players must read their opponents, detect tells, and adapt their strategies on the fly. Video poker, on the other hand, requires players to be more focused on their own decisions and the odds of the game.

Q1: What is the main difference between traditional poker and video poker?

A1: The main difference is that traditional poker involves playing against other players with a dealer, while video poker is a solo game played against a machine.
